Sinar Mas Donates 16,000 Books for NTB Earthquake Victims
By : Herry Barus And Aldo Bella Putra | Wednesday, September 19 2018 - 19:00 IWST

Direktur Sinar Mas Grroup Saleh Husin (Foto Dok Industry.co.id)
INDUSTRY.co.id - Jakarta - Responding to the government's appeal to keep education activities going after the West Nusa Tenggara earthquake disaster in early August, a total of 16,000 notebooks were donated to students at the disaster site, through the ranks of the Ministry of Youth and Sports.
"Our highest appreciation for the enthusiasm of students and educators who did not disappear after the earthquake struck. We hope that learning and teaching activities that continue to run can be a form of therapy for psychological recovery after a disaster, "Sinar Mas Managing Director Saleh Husin said after symbolically handing over aid to the Minister of Youth and Sports, Imam Nahrawi at the Kemenpora office.
The donation aims to support the School Back Movement which was launched by the Ministry of Education and Culture so that educational activities will not stop even though they are still in an emergency and full of limitations. All notebooks donated are the production of Sinar Mas's Asia Pulp & Paper, branded as Sinar Dunia or SiDU.
On the same occasion, the Menpora received a book of Million Support for Indonesia which contained a variety of written support from elementary school students during the 'Let's Write With SiDU!' Event which took place on July 26, for Indonesian national athletes ahead of them competing in the 18th Asian Games .
